導航:首頁 > 編程系統 > win10ini文件拒絕訪問

win10ini文件拒絕訪問

發布時間:2025-03-17 12:59:12

1. win10系統c盤類型為配置設置後綴為ini的文件修改後無法保存,顯示為拒絕訪問,怎麼解決

應該是用戶許可權不夠所致,建議在注冊表中添加一個「獲得管理員所有權」的鍵值,然後對該文件擊右鍵,獲得管理員所有權之後應該就可以正常修改保存了。

2. win10怎麼修改ini文件

win10怎麼修改ini文件(ini文件怎麼創建win10)INI介紹INI是英文「初始化」(initialization)的縮寫,被用來對操作系統或特定程序初始化或進行參數設置。由節(section)、
鍵(key)、值(value)構成。在windows系統中有很多INI文件,例如「System32.ini」和「Win.ini」,相信大家並不陌生。Python
中操作配置文件的模塊為configparser,這個模塊可以用來解析與Windows上INI文件結構類似的文件。
關於configparser
在python2中該模塊名為Configparser,到python3才改為configparser,該模塊是用來解析 ini 配置文件的解析器。
其作用就是使用模塊中的RawConfigParser()、ConfigParser()、SafeConfigParser()這三個方法(任選一種),創建一
個對象使用對象的方法對指定的配置文件做增刪改查操作。
本次使用的python版本為3.8,編譯器使用pycharm。
INI文件格式INI配置文件組成:
section:表示一個區塊,由方括弧及方括弧中的名稱組成,section的范圍為當前方括弧到下一個方括弧的內容,如「DEFAULT」,「select」,「connect_mysql」。
大小寫和空格檢查: section中的名稱在保存和獲取的時候是原樣保存和獲取的,即大小寫不一樣或者空格不一樣等都是不同的section;重復性檢查: 同一個配置文件中section名稱不允許重電腦復。
option:表示section中的配置項,由key、分隔符和value組成的鍵值對,如「select」下的「broswer = Chrome」。
大小寫檢查: key是大小寫不敏感的,保存進文件的時候會自動將key小寫保存,但value是大小寫敏感的;空格檢查: 通過key獲取value時,會自動將文件中的key和value前後空格去掉再進行匹配,即文件中保存為' broswer = Chrome '時,用'broswer'也可以獲取到對應的value值'Chrome';跨多行檢查: key是不能跨行的,但是value可以跨行,只要第二行及之後行的縮進與第一行不同即可,一直到下一個option為止;重復性檢查: 和section一樣,同一section下的key是不允許重復的;分隔符: 可以電腦是等號「=」或者冒號「:」。
注釋:行注釋用井號「#」或者分號「;」表示,特別需要注意的是必須得是行開頭(前面可以有空格),用在行中間的就不會算作是注釋了。
DEFAULT:這是一個特殊的section,會用作其他section的option取不到值時的備用值,或者可以理解為它是一個root,其他的section都是它的子section,但不是必須提供的。
讀取配置文件
import osimport configparserconf = configparser.ConfigParser() # 類的實例化curpath = os.path.dirname(os.path.realpath(__file__))path = os.path.join(curpath,'read.ini')conf.read(path,encoding="utf-8")value = conf['select']['url']print("通過read方法取得的值為:",value)value = conf.get('login','username')print('通過get方法取得的值:',value)value = conf.items('login') # 讀取一個section中的所有數據,返回一個列表print("通過items方法取得的值:",value)value = conf.getint('connect_mysql','port') # 指定讀取數據的類型print("指定數據類型取出的值:",value)section = conf.sections() # 讀取配置文件中所有sectionprint(section)運行結果
注意: 配置文件注釋有中文的,在python3中要加上參數encoding="utf-8",不然會報錯。
conf.read(path,encoding="utf-8")寫入配置文件import osimport configparserconf = configparser.ConfigParser() # 類的實例化curpath = os.path.dirname(os.path.realpath(__file__))path = os.path.join(curpath,'read.ini')conf.add_section('login') # 添加一個新的sectionconf.set('login','username','admin')conf.set('login','password','123123') # 往配置文件寫入數據conf.write(open(path,'a')) # 保存數據運行以後查看配置文件,可以看到新的section已經寫入到文件中。
write寫入常用的兩種方式,第一種是刪除原文件內容,重新寫入:w
conf.write(open(path,'w'))第二種是在原文件基礎上繼續寫入內容,追加模式寫入:a
conf.write(open(path,'a'))

3. 電腦老是顯示內存空間不足,怎麼辦

請確認虛擬內存是否設置過大,可以嘗試修改虛擬內存大小。

1,首先打開我的電腦,在系統桌面上找到「此電腦」的圖標,滑鼠右鍵點擊這個圖標在彈出的菜單中點擊「屬性」選項。

閱讀全文

與win10ini文件拒絕訪問相關的資料

熱點內容
word上面插入pdf文件 瀏覽:568
javac內存管理 瀏覽:532
秒剪APP怎麼剪掉不要的部分 瀏覽:416
宜賓有什麼拆遷文件 瀏覽:811
linuxterminator使用 瀏覽:551
ai啟動配置文件 瀏覽:664
汽車故障診斷數據採集有什麼用 瀏覽:594
手機對手機傳文件最快 瀏覽:103
文件預覽窗格圖片怎麼放大 瀏覽:699
自動編程適用於哪些情況 瀏覽:686
樂高編程課是學什麼的幼兒園 瀏覽:880
照片刪除了在哪個文件夾 瀏覽:513
電腦怎麼把文件圖片變大 瀏覽:565
紅米1s藍牙能升級嗎 瀏覽:222
javadbx 瀏覽:486
xls文件轉sel文件 瀏覽:300
手機系統老是升級失敗是怎麼回事 瀏覽:456
求個能用的蘋果賬號 瀏覽:419
如何快速把文件夾里重復的歌刪除 瀏覽:606
如何用編程求雞兔同籠 瀏覽:604

友情鏈接